// -----------------------------------------------------------------------------
// Generic function to copy text to clipboard
function copyToClipboard(buttonElement) {
const text = $(buttonElement).data('text');
if (navigator.clipboard && navigator.clipboard.writeText) {
navigator.clipboard.writeText(text).then(() => {
showMessage('Copied to clipboard: ' + text, 1500);
}).catch(err => {
console.error('Failed to copy: ', err);
});
} else {
// Fallback to execCommand if Clipboard API is not available
const tempInput = document.createElement('input');
tempInput.value = text;
document.body.appendChild(tempInput);
tempInput.select();
try {
document.execCommand('copy');
showMessage('Copied to clipboard: ' + text, 1500);
} catch (err) {
console.error('Failed to copy: ', err);
}
document.body.removeChild(tempInput);
}
}
// -----------------------------------------------------------------------------
// Simple Sortable Table columns
// -----------------------------------------------------------------------------
function sortColumn(element) {
var th = $(element).closest('th');
var table = th.closest('table');
var columnIndex = th.index();
var ascending = !th.data('asc');
sortTable(table, columnIndex, ascending);
th.data('asc', ascending);
}
function sortTable(table, columnIndex, ascending) {
var tbody = table.find('tbody');
var rows = tbody.find('tr').toArray().sort(comparer(columnIndex));
if (!ascending) {
rows = rows.reverse();
}
for (var i = 0; i < rows.length; i++) {
tbody.append(rows[i]);
}
}
function comparer(index) {
return function(a, b) {
var valA = getCellValue(a, index);
var valB = getCellValue(b, index);
return $.isNumeric(valA) && $.isNumeric(valB) ? valA - valB : valA.localeCompare(valB);
};
}
function getCellValue(row, index) {
return $(row).children('td').eq(index).text();
}
